He then led a discussion on the need to drive Clients understanding of the importance of a slick application process to keep the best Candidates highly engaged, committed, and fully invested in their opportunity. Indeed, much evidence confirms that an overly complicated application process, lack of communication, long drawn out processes and poor interview experience rank as the top reasons for candidate drop out. Another important team discussion point was around focusing on candidates motivations for a new role and ensuring we fully understand any particular circumstances or obstacles which may prevent a candidate from pursuing a particular opportunity.
